#68ce70 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68ce70 is composed of 40.8% red, 80.8%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.6%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 124.7 degrees, a saturation of 51% and a lightness of 60.8%. #68ce70 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ffe0 with #009d00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#68ce70 color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.
#68ce70 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#68ce70 has RGB values of R:104, G:206, B:112 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.46,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 6868592.

Shades and Tints of #68ce70
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040c04 is the darkest color, while #fcf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#68ce70
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#96a097 is the less saturated color, while #3afc49 is the most saturated one.
